Hi,

As people like Yahoo! clamp down on spam, I can no longer send email to
some addresses from our DSL connection (the DSL company has no SMTP
server). Our website host has an smtp server, which they have opened to
us (authenticated). Ideally I don't want to bog down their server with
ALL our mails. How do I:
A) get exim to send all email through smtp.websitehost.com
authenticated?
B) if possible, get exim to try to send email directly first, and if
that fails (as in Yahoo, which sends back a 553 permanent error stating
that it does not accept email from my address range) then send the
messages via smtp.websitehost.com?
